Understanding Gearheads and Their Functionality
Gearheads, often referred to as gear reducers or gear motors, play a critical role in various mechanical systems. At their core, these devices utilize gears to decrease speed while increasing torque, which makes them invaluable in applications requiring high precision and strength. Understanding the basic functionality of gearheads is essential for selecting the right one for your needs, especially in the budget-friendly category of under $50.
Most gearheads work by using a series of gears to create a mechanical advantage, which allows for more effective movement and control. This is achieved by employing different gear ratios that define the relationship between the input speed and output torque. Higher gear ratios result in lower output speeds and higher torque, making them suitable for tasks that require heavy lifting or moving. Conversely, lower gear ratios are ideal for applications requiring quick movements.

Types of Gearheads Available on the Market
While all gearheads serve the basic function of changing speed and torque, they come in various types, each designed for specific applications. Common types include planetary gearheads, spur gearheads, hypoid gearheads, and worm gearheads. Each type has its distinctive features, advantages, and limitations, making them applicable in different scenarios. Understanding these differences can help you make an informed decision when selecting a gearhead under $50.
Planetary gearheads are popular for their compact design and high efficiency. They consist of multiple gears arranged around a central gear (the sun gear) and are known for their ability to achieve very high gear ratios in a small package. This makes them suitable for robotics and automotive applications. On the other hand, spur gearheads use simple gears that engage directly with each other, offering straightforward mechanics and reliability but typically at lower gear ratios compared to planetary styles.
Worm gearheads are especially useful when the application requires a high torque output with minimal back driving, while hypoid gearheads provide a balance between efficiency and size. 2. Gear Ratio
The gear ratio is one of the most critical aspects of a gearhead, as it determines the relationship between the input speed and the output speed. A higher gear ratio indicates a greater reduction in speed but an increase in torque, which can be vital for tasks that require significant lifting or moving power. Conversely, a lower gear ratio will maintain speed while reducing the output torque, which is useful for applications that prioritize speed over brute force.
When evaluating gear ratios, consider the specific demands of your project. If you need a gearhead for a high-torque application, look for one with a higher gear ratio. However, if increased speed is necessary, select a gearhead that offers a lower gear ratio. Balancing these factors will ensure that the gearhead you choose effectively meets your operational needs.
3. Material and Build Quality
The materials used in constructing the gearhead greatly influence its durability and performance. Gearheads can be made from various materials, including plastic, aluminum, and steel. Plastic gearheads are typically lighter and can be cost-effective, but they may not perform well under high stress or heavy use. On the other hand, metal gearheads, particularly those made of aluminum or steel, have a higher endurance and are more suitable for rigorous applications.
Additionally, pay attention to the overall build quality. The internal components, such as bearings and the casing, should be robust to withstand wear and tear over time. A well-constructed gearhead will not only last longer but will also perform consistently under different conditions.
